Follow-up Comment #3, bug#49460 (group gnuastro):

Using the tools on Debian Bookworm, "make check" ends after a linking error
and does not show the success message anymore. Is this bug still
reproducible?



/bin/bash ../../libtool  --tag=CC   --mode=link gcc  -Wall -O3  -pthread
-L\../../lib  -o astarithmetic main.o ui.o arithmetic.o operands.o
../../bootstrapped/lib/libgnu.la -lgnuastro -lgit2 -ltiff -ljpeg -lwcs
-lcfitsio -lz -lgsl -lgslcblas -lm  -lblubberbla2 -lpthread
libtool: link: gcc -Wall -O3 -o .libs/astarithmetic main.o ui.o arithmetic.o
operands.o  -L../../lib ../../bootstrapped/lib/.libs/libgnu.a
/home/thorsten/gnuastro/gnuastro-test/gnuastro/lib/.libs/libgnuastro.so -lgit2
-ltiff -ljpeg -lwcs -lcfitsio -lz -lgsl -lgslcblas -lm -lblubberbla2 -lpthread
-pthread
/usr/bin/ld: cannot find -lblubberbla2: No such file or directory
collect2: error: ld returned 1 exit status
make[2]: *** [Makefile:2448: astarithmetic] Fehler 1
make[2]: Verzeichnis
„/home/thorsten/gnuastro/gnuastro-test/gnuastro/bin/arithmetic“ wird
verlassen
make[1]: *** [Makefile:2603: check-recursive] Fehler 1
make[1]: Verzeichnis „/home/thorsten/gnuastro/gnuastro-test/gnuastro“ wird
verlassen
make: *** [Makefile:2904: check] Fehler 2
